HBA_STATUSHBA_GetDiscoveredPortAttributes(HBA_HANDLEhandle,HBA_UINT32portindex,HBA_UINT32discoveredportindex,HBA_PORTATTRIBUTES*pPortattributes)
Return attributes of an discovered port.
Parametershandle to an opened adapter
portindex index of adapter port
discoveredportindex index of adapter port
pPortattributes pointer to return atributes
Returns
• HBA_STATUS_NOT_LOADED if library is not loaded
• HBA_STATUS_ERROR_INVALID_HANDLE if handle is invalid
• HBA_STATUS_ERROR_UNAVAILABLE if adapter is unavailable
• HBA_STATUS_ERROR_ILLEGAL_INDEX if portindex or discoveredindex is invalid
• HBA_STATUS_ERROR if any other internal error occurs
• HBA_STATUS_OK on success.
Locks:
lock/unlock of vlib_data.mutexNote
Parameter portindex must be 0, since we have only one local port on our adapters.
For discovered ports ZFCP HBA API does not set the port attributes OSDeviceName, PortMaxFrameSize and
PortSupportedFc4Types. PortSupportedSpeed, PortSpeed, and PortState are set to values indicating
unknwon. NumberofDiscoveredPorts is 0. Most other values are determined using a GA_NXT request on the
Name Server Directory Service.
For PortSupportedFc4Types and PortActive Fc4Types we do not follow FC-HBA Rev 10. We do not store
them 'little-endian' but 'big-endian' as it is suggested by Editors Note 1.

HBA_STATUSHBA_ScsiReportLUNsV2(HBA_HANDLEhandle,HBA_WWNhbaPortWWN,HBA_WWNdiscoveredPortWWN,void*pRspBuffer,HBA_UINT32*pRspBufferSize,HBA_UINT8*pScsiStatus,void*pSenseBuffer,HBA_UINT32*pSenseBufferSize)
Send a SCSI REPORT LUNS command to a target.
Parametershandle to an opened adapter
portWWN WWPN of the local port
discoveredPortWWN WWPN of the target port
*pRspBuffer pointer to return response data
*RspBufferSize pointer to size of the response buffer
*pSenseBuffer pointer to return sense data on SCSI CHECK_CONDITION
*SenseBufferSize pointer to size of the sense buffer
Returns
• HBA_STATUS_NOT_LOADED if library is not loaded
• HBA_STATUS_ERROR_INVALID_HANDLE if handle is invalid
• HBA_STATUS_ERROR_UNAVAILABLE if adapter is unavailable
• HBA_STATUS_SCSI_CHECK_CONDITION if a SCSI CHECK_CONDITION occurs
• HBA_STATUS_ERROR if any other internal error occurs
• HBA_STATUS_OK on success.
Locks:
lock/unlock of vlib_data.mutexNote
Lun Scanning only works if we have at least Lun 0 attached. In all other cases we cannot scan the
Luns (yet). In addition, no SCSI sense data will be returned. The only real difference to the V1
function is the additional parameter for the local port. Since our 'adapters' have only one port, we
can omit it.
